The Minister of State for Health, Dr.Khaliru Alhassan, has assured that no member of the Joint Health Sector Union (JOHESU), who embarked on the strike action that started in November 2014, will be victimized.
The Minister, who announced the end of the strike action by the workers Monday night, however urged them to henceforth, work amicably as a team with other health workers. While stressing the importance of dialogue as a tool for resolving differences, the Minister thanked all those who had helped to bring an end to the strike action.
Also, health workers said they suspended their long strike out of respect for the office of the President. They said the strike was suspended following a meeting between President Goodluck Jonathan with leaders of the union. At the briefing held together with Minister of State and Supervising Minister of Health, Dr Khaliru Alhassan, leaders of the group said the President had agreed to their demands.
